  • Abstract
    Design principles of digital control system with realtime data acquisition algorithm is considered. Possible realization of the algorithm for transmitting and processing information about operation of regulators of digital system controlling semiconductor converter being part of ground-based electric power generating system. Comparison of the results obtained by the proposed data analysis with the oscillograms obtained from experimental data is made.
